Check Inhibitor Switch

WARNING: This page is about a different variant/trim than selected.

DIAGNOSIS: 

The input signal circuit of inhibitor switch is open or shorted.

DIAGNOSTIC PROCEDURE CHART

Step Check Yes No
1 CHECK "P" RANGE SWITCH.  When the "P" range is selected, does LED light up? Go to step 2.  Go to step 22. 
2 CHECK INDICATOR LIGHT.  Does the combination meter "P" range indicator illuminate? Go to step 3.  Go to step 26. 
3 CHECK "P" RANGE SWITCH.  When the "R" range is selected, does "P" range LED light up? Go to step 28.  Go to step 4. 
4 CHECK "R" RANGE SWITCH.  When the "R" range is selected, does LED light up? Go to step 5.  Go to step 29. 
5 CHECK INDICATOR LIGHT.  Does the combination meter "R" range indicator illuminate? Go to step 6.  Go to step 32. 
6 CHECK "R" RANGE SWITCH.  When the "N" range is selected, does "R" range LED light up? Go to step 34.  Go to step 7. 
7 CHECK "N" RANGE SWITCH.  When the "N" range is selected, does LED light up? Go to step 8.  Go to step 35. 
8 CHECK INDICATOR LIGHT.  Does the combination meter "N" range indicator illuminate? Go to step 9.  Go to step 38. 
9 CHECK "N" RANGE SWITCH.  When the "D" range is selected, does "N" range LED light up? Go to step 40.  Go to step 10. 
10 CHECK "D" RANGE SWITCH.  When the "D" range is selected, does LED light up? Go to step 11.  Go to step 41. 
11 CHECK INDICATOR LIGHT.  Does the combination meter "D" range indicator illuminate? Goto step 12.  Go to step 44. 
12 CHECK "D" RANGE SWITCH.  When the "3" range is selected, does "D" range LED light up? Go to step 46.  Go to step 13. 
13 CHECK "3" RANGE SWITCH.  When the "3" range is selected, does LED light up? Goto step 14.  Go to step 47. 
14 CHECK INDICATOR LIGHT.  Does the combination meter "3" range indicator illuminate? Go to step 15.  Go to step 50. 
15 CHECK "3" RANGE SWITCH.  When the "2" range is selected, does "3" range LED light up? Go to step 52.  Go to step 16. 
16 CHECK "2" RANGE SWITCH.  When the "2" range is selected, does LED light up? Go to step 17.  Go to step 53. 
17 CHECK INDICATOR LIGHT.  Does the combination meter "2" range indicator illuminate? Go to step 18.  Go to step 56. 
18 CHECK "2" RANGE SWITCH.  When the "1" range is selected, does "2" range LED light up? Go to step 58.  Go to step 19. 
19 CHECK "1" RANGE SWITCH.  When the "1" range is selected, does LED light up? Go to step 20.  Go to step 59. 
20 CHECK INDICATOR LIGHT.  Does the combination meter "1" range indicator illuminate? Go to step 21.  Go to step 62. 
21 CHECK "1" RANGE SWITCH.  When the "2" range is selected, does "1" range LED light UP? Go to step 64.  Go to Symptom Related Diagnostic. < Ref. to SYMPTOM RELATED DIAGNOSTIC . >
22 CHECK HARNESS CONNECTOR BETWEEN INHIBITOR SWITCH AND CHASSIS GROUND. 
  1. Turn the ignition switch to OFF.
  2. Disconnect the connector from inhibitor switch.
  3. Measure the resistance of harness between inhibitor switch and chassis ground.

    Connector & terminal 

    (T7) No. 5 - Chassis ground: 

Is the resistance less than 1 Ω? Go to step 23.  Repair the open circuit in harness between inhibitor switch connector and chassis ground, and poor contact in coupling connector.
23 CHECK HARNESS CONNECTOR BETWEEN TCM AND INHIBITOR SWITCH. 
  1. Turn the ignition switch to OFF.
  2. Disconnect the connectors from TCM and inhibitor switch.
  3. Measure the resistance of harness between TCM and inhibitor switch connector.

    Connector & terminal 

    (BSS) No. 23 - (17) No. 9: 

Is the resistance less than 1 Ω? Go to step 24.  Repair the open circuit in harness between TCM and inhibitor switch connector, and poor contact in coupling connector.
24 CHECK INPUT SIGNAL FOR TCM. 
  1. Turn the ignition switch to OFF.
  2. Connect the connector to TCM and inhibitor switch.
  3. Turn the ignition switch to ON.
  4. Move the select lever to "P" range.
  5. Measure the voltage between TCM and chassis ground.

    Connector & terminal 

    (B55) No. 23 (+) - Chassis ground (-): 

Is the voltage less than 1 V? Go to step 25.  Go to step 65. 
25 CHECK INPUT SIGNAL FOR TCM. 
  1. Position the select lever to any other than "P" range.
  2. Measure the voltage between TCM and chassis ground.

    Connector & terminal 

    (BSS) No. 23 (+) - Chassis ground (-): 

Is the voltage more than 8 V? Go to step 65.  Replace the TCM. < Ref. to TRANSMISSION CONTROL MODULE (TCM) . >
